From a related list, what would a user click for personalize the layout of the columns?
The correct answer is D. Gear. To personalize the column layout of a related list in ServiceNow, a user would click the gear icon, which typically represents the 'Personalize List' feature.

Why each option
To personalize the column layout of a related list in ServiceNow, a user would click the gear icon, which typically represents the 'Personalize List' feature.
The magnifier icon is typically used to initiate or expand search functionalities, not to personalize list columns.
The Context Menu, accessed by right-clicking, provides actions related to a specific record or list, but not for customizing column layouts.
A pencil icon usually indicates an edit function for the record itself or a specific field, not for global list column personalization.
The gear icon, also known as the 'Personalize List' icon, is a standard ServiceNow UI element found on all lists and related lists, allowing users to customize which columns are displayed and their order.
